教你轻松掌握谷歌网络脚本下载技巧
在信息爆炸的时代,获取所需资源变得越来越容易,而今天,我们将教你如何使用谷歌网络脚本进行快速下载,让你的资料管理变得更加高效。
网络脚本的魅力
让我们了解一下什么是网络脚本,在网络世界中,脚本是一种特殊的程序语言,它允许开发者创建复杂的交互式功能和动态网页,通过编写简单的脚本代码,你可以自动化完成许多繁琐的工作,比如批量下载、数据提取等。
如何安装Google Chrome扩展
- 打开Chrome浏览器并前往其官方网站。
- 在地址栏输入“chrome://extensions/”进入扩展程序页面。
- 启用“Developer mode”,通常是一个灰色三角形图标,位于顶部菜单栏。
- 寻找“加载已解压的拓展程序”选项,并点击打开。
- 选择你需要的脚本扩展文件,然后点击“应用”。
下载与安装教程
我们来一步一步地介绍如何利用这些脚本来下载资源。
第一步:选择下载目标
确定你要下载的目标后,在脚本编辑器中设置相应的URL或文件路径。
第二步:编写下载指令
在脚本中添加所需的命令行指令,例如wget
或者curl
,用于执行HTTP请求并将结果保存到指定目录。
var request = require('request'); var fs = require('fs'); request({ url: 'http://example.com/path', encoding: null, headers: { 'User-Agent': '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/45.0.2454.85 Safari/537.36' } }, function(error, response, body){ if (!error && response.statusCode == 200) { var file = fs.createWriteStream('/path/to/save/file.txt'); file.write(body); file.end(); } });
第三步:运行脚本
将你的JavaScript代码粘贴到脚本编辑器中,然后保存,运行脚本以开始下载过程,确保在安全模式下运行脚本,避免恶意代码。
使用案例
假设你想批量下载一些PDF文件,你可以在脚本中加入以下逻辑:
function downloadFiles() { for(var i=0; i<files.length; i++) { var filename = files[i].name; var url = files[i].url; request({ url: url, encoding: null, headers: { 'User-Agent': '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/45.0.2454.85 Safari/537.36' } }, function(error, response, body){ if (!error && response.statusCode == 200) { fs.writeFile(filename, body, function(err) { if (err) throw err; console.log("File saved as " + filename); }); } }); } } downloadFiles();
这段脚本会遍历所有PDF文件,下载它们并保存到本地。
通过以上步骤,你可以轻松地在Chrome浏览器中安装和运行网络脚本,从而实现各种实用的功能,如自动下载、数据分析等,实践证明,合理运用脚本可以大大提升工作效率,节省大量时间和精力,现在就动手试试吧!